Mac 安装 Elasticsearch5.6

  • 更新brew
brew update
  • 查找es版本
brew search elasticsearch
  • 安装
brew install elasticsearch@5.6

这里需要依赖java8

 brew cask install homebrew/cask-versions/adoptopenjdk8

这里下载 OpenJDK8U-jdk_x64_mac_hotspot_8u242b08.pkg,用命令很慢,可以直接打开网址下载然后安装,和安装微信一样。安装成功会出现下面提示:

Data:    /usr/local/var/elasticsearch/elasticsearch_apple/
Logs:    /usr/local/var/log/elasticsearch/elasticsearch_apple.log
Plugins: /usr/local/opt/elasticsearch@5.6/libexec/plugins/  #这是插件目录
Config:  /usr/local/etc/elasticsearch/ #这是配置目录
plugin script: /usr/local/opt/elasticsearch@5.6/libexec/bin/elasticsearch-plugin

elasticsearch@5.6 is keg-only, which means it was not symlinked into /usr/local,
because this is an alternate version of another formula.

If you need to have elasticsearch@5.6 first in your PATH run:
  echo 'export PATH="/usr/local/opt/elasticsearch@5.6/bin:$PATH"' >> ~/.zshrc

To have launchd start elasticsearch@5.6 now and restart at login:
  brew services start elasticsearch@5.6
Or, if you don't want/need a background service you can just run:
  /usr/local/opt/elasticsearch@5.6/bin/elasticsearch

/usr/local/Cellar/elasticsearch@5.6/5.6.16: 106 files, 36.0MB, built in 49 seconds
  • 安装Kibana
brew search kibana 
brew install kibana@5.6

成功会出现 如下提示

Config: /usr/local/etc/kibana/
If you wish to preserve your plugins upon upgrade, make a copy of
/usr/local/opt/kibana/plugins before upgrading, and copy it into the
new keg location after upgrading.
To have launchd start kibana now and restart at login:
  brew services start kibana
  • 安装analysis-ik
 /usr/local/Cellar/elasticsearch@5.6/5.6.16/bin/elasticsearch-plugin install https://github.com/medcl/elasticsearch-analysis-ik/releases/download/v5.6.16/elasticsearch-analysis-ik-5.6.16.zip 

elasticsearch-plugin list 查看安装的插件列表
elasticsearch-plugin install 安装插件
elasticsearch-plugin remove 移除

  • 安装analysis-pinyin
 /usr/local/Cellar/elasticsearch@5.6/5.6.16/bin/elasticsearch-plugin install https://github.com/medcl/elasticsearch-analysis-pinyin/releases/download/v5.6.16/elasticsearch-analysis-pinyin-5.6.16.zip

github 下载很慢,可以先把安装包下载下来 放在一个可以下载地方 ,比如:

➜  bin elasticsearch-plugin install http://la.knowledge-base.test/elasticsearch-analysis-pinyin-5.6.16.zip
本作品采用《CC 协议》,转载必须注明作者和本文链接
讨论数量: 0
(= ̄ω ̄=)··· 暂无内容!

讨论应以学习和精进为目的。请勿发布不友善或者负能量的内容,与人为善,比聪明更重要!